Career description

Assessing and planning nursing care requirements

Providing pre- and post-operation care

Monitoring and administering medication and intravenous


fluids

Taking patient samples, pulses, temperatures and blood


pressures

Writing records

Supervising junior staf

Organizing workloads

Providing emotional support to patients and relatives

Job qualifications

Education

High school classes: Biology, Chemistry, Exercise science( if its offered)

2 years at college for practical nursing

4 years at a university for registered nursing (bachelor in nursing)

After completing nursing school it is required to pass a nursing test to


be a registered nurse (license)

Training

- Training is included in clinical at school

Experience

- Volunteer options are available at local hospitals

Career outlook and salary

Nurses can make between $25 - $40 dollars an hour

Average is $29.81 an hour or $62,000 a year (median)

Salary is based on experience and type of nursing

Jobs are found around the world

In Canada specifically, there are more jobs in Quebec and


Alberta

Quebec nurses have to be bilingual

Alberta has many jobs up north, not many people are willing
to deal with the harsh weather

Working conditions

Where nurses can work

Hospitals

Private clinics

Retirement homes

Hours nurses work

Typically nurses work 10-12 hour shifts

Hours available depend on experience (totem pole)

Are on their feet all day long with minimal breaks

Very stressful
